Update - The PCA Laguna Seca race weekend (7/19-21) will have the Vintage Group practice, qualifying and race sessions. It has NOT been canceled. Current car count for this group is 16. Would be great to get about 10 more. Who’s interested?
103 DB sound limit, which are hard to get at Laguna.
PCA Vintage Group is open to all air-cooled Porsche’s up thru the 1989 911 Carrera G series that meet PCA Club Racing Safety requirements.
Details here - https://pcaclubracing.org/vintage/
Let me know if any questions.
Also for 2019 there are some incentives for first timers from other race series. PM me for details.
